This adorable car illustrated by Melyssa is great to make a fun, every day card for family and friends! The larger car featured in this mini set was sized so that it could also be used with Leah (who can be seen in the Freeze The Moment stamp set).

Vroom is a 3x4 set that includes a total of 6 stamps and will sell for $7.

Love, love, LOVE this little convertible - isn't it darling??  I stamped the car in Memento Tuxedo Black and colored it with Copic markers and then cut it out and popped it up over some fabulous Lime Twist Fly a Kite paper.  I made the bow with my Bow Easy and then added a few Island Lagoon rhinestones in the corner. 





These gorgeous tropical flowers were illustrated by Torico and will quickly become a favorite from your summer stamping collection! Use them to create beautiful custom designer paper, color in the line art images to use as a focal point for your project or pair them with a TSG sentiment stamp set for a card that can be given for any occasion.

Hibiscus is a 3x4 set that includes a total of 7 stamps and will sell for $7 

These flowers are absolulely stunning and I wanted to make a clean and simple card that shows them off.  I used a sheet of Splash paper from Echo Park and just popped up the flowers over the swirly flourish on the paper.  Super fun and easy to make!  I stamped the flowers in Memento Tuxedo Black ink and colored them with Copic markers.  The sentiment is from another TSG set called Garden of Life and I cut it out to make a little flag banner.  Just a few yellow pearls for some accent and it's done.  So cute!
